Help Improve Open Source Onboarding: 3-Minute Survey for Contributors

🚀 Open source drives the modern web, but getting started can feel overwhelming — especially for newcomers.

As part of an ongoing research project and upcoming publication, I'm running a short survey to understand how developers first entered the open source world, what challenges they faced, and what helped them stay.

🎯 Who is this for?

This survey is for anyone who has ever tried contributing to open source — whether you’re a regular contributor, a beginner, or someone who attempted it once.

I'm currently conducting research for a publication that explores how structured mentorship can help improve onboarding and retention in open source communities. Your input will help:
• Identify common barriers for newcomers;
• Understand how mentorship impacts long-term engagement;
• Inform a proposed model called Open Source Practicum aimed at building inclusive, educational OSS environments.

The results will be summarized in a public post, and may be used to inform future academic or community research efforts.
